#include <bits/stdc++.h>

using namespace std;

const int N = 500005;
const int INF = 1e9;

int n, m;
string s;
int sum[N];

struct Data {
	int sum, mx, cnt;

	Data() { sum = mx = cnt = 0; }
};

struct SegmentTree {
	struct Node {
		int sum, mx;
		vector<int> f;
	};

	Node T[N << 2];

	#define mid ((l + r) >> 1)

	void build(int i, int l, int r) {
		sum[l - 1] = 0;
		for (int j = l; j <= r; ++j) {
			sum[j] = sum[j - 1] + (s[j] == 'C' ? 1 : -1);
		}
		T[i].sum = sum[r];
		int cur = 0;
		vector<int> vec;
		for (int j = l - 1; j <= r; ++j) {
			if (sum[j] == cur) vec.push_back(j), --cur;
		}
		int sz = vec.size();
		T[i].f.assign(sz, 0);
		for (int j = 0; j < sz; ++j) {
			int mx = -INF;
			int tmp = j == sz - 1 ? r : vec[j + 1] - 1;
			for (int k = vec[j]; k <= tmp; ++k) {
				mx = max(mx, sum[k]);
			}
			T[i].f[j] = mx + 1;
		}
		for (int j = sz - 2; j >= 0; --j) T[i].f[j] = max(T[i].f[j], T[i].f[j + 1] + 1);
		int mx = 0;
		for (int j = 0; j < sz; ++j) {
			int tmp = j == sz - 1 ? r : vec[j + 1] - 1;
			for (int k = vec[j]; k <= tmp; ++k) mx = max(mx, sum[k]);
			T[i].f[j] = max(T[i].f[j], mx);
		}
		T[i].mx = mx;
		if (l == r) return;
		build(i << 1, l, mid);
		build(i << 1 | 1, mid + 1, r);
	}

	void get(int i, int l, int r, int L, int R, Data &x) {
		if (l > R || L > r) return;
		if (L <= l && r <= R) {
			int tmp = x.sum + 1;
			int sz = T[i].f.size();
			if (sz <= tmp) {
				x.mx = max(x.mx, x.sum + T[i].mx), x.sum += T[i].sum; return;
			}
			x.mx = max(x.mx, x.sum + T[i].f[tmp]);
			x.sum += T[i].sum + sz - tmp;
			x.cnt += sz - tmp;
			return;
		}
		get(i << 1, l, mid, L, R, x);
		get(i << 1 | 1, mid + 1, r, L, R, x);
	}

	#undef mid
} IT;

int main() {
	ios::sync_with_stdio(false);
	cin >> n >> s, s = ' ' + s;
	IT.build(1, 1, n);
	cin >> m;
	while (m--) {
		int l, r; cin >> l >> r;
		Data tmp;
		IT.get(1, 1, n, l, r, tmp);
		cout << tmp.cnt + tmp.mx - tmp.sum << '\n';
	}
}
